Ingredients
Steps
-
Cut the tofu into small pieces, about one centimeter in size.
-
Prepare a large bowl, beat two eggs, then pour in the tofu cubes and mix gently with chopsticks.
-
Remove the stems from the tomatoes, and if you have time, remove the skin as well, then cut into small dices.
-
Heat a little oil in a pan, then pour in the eggs and tofu, fry until both sides are golden brown and set aside.
-
Leave the base oil in the pot, add diced tomatoes and stir-fry until the sauce becomes sandy, then add light soy sauce, oyster sauce, water starch, minced garlic, minced green onion, chicken essence, and salt.
-
After boiling, pour in the scrambled eggs and tofu and let the aroma come out.
-
Egg tofu is easy to flavor and can be cooked until the soup thickens.
